How to Twitter to Promote Products Online

By Chris Stirling On November 20, 2009 Under Affiliate Marketing, Internet Marketing

For anyone who makes money online by selling products, Twitter can be a big help. It’s an easy way to keep past customers and potential customers informed about what is for sale. Once a promoter knows how to Twitter, the micro-blogging site can be used to send multiple messages directly to large numbers of people who may be interested in buying the items. Twitter can be used to promote items that are being sold in a member’s online store, items that will be sold at a home party or items that are being promoted as a part of an affiliate network.

To use Twitter, sign up for an account with the messaging site. Then, build up a network of followers. Placing a link to make it easy for people to follow a Twitter user can be done to attract followers. The links can be placed on blogs, in forums and anywhere else that a Twitter user spends time online.

Once people learn how to use the site and begin sending out messages, they often attract more and more followers. By following the messages, people get the updates that are sent out through the site. Those messages are also posted on the site.

Twitter members have a page on which their profile and Twitter messages are posted. Members can also include a picture to make the messages more personal. The best way to keep Twitter use interesting to as many people as possible is to keep the messages varied. Some messages should be more personal than others, and not all should be promotional.

As members learn how to Twitter, they discover their best ratio for business and informational or personal messages that should be sent to keep the most followers. With a large number of people checking the site, promotional messages can be sent far and wide.
